Transaction 2310651ff4d580f14c060bcad243d9e66ba87131a22d2f4ebbfa7cfd83fa39f1
1 Input
1 Output
-
2310651ff4d580f14c060bcad243d9e66ba87131a22d2f4ebbfa7cfd83fa39f1:0
- value
- 3997916
- script pubkey
- OP_0 OP_PUSHBYTES_20 f1b95fe22b465ff16c7ccc20509dff4279c621b9
- address
- bc1q7xu4lc3tge0lzmruess9p80lgfuuvgdekv80jh